The method of compressive sensing is applied to moving source data created by simulation to estimate the mode wavenumbers, mode depth functions and mode amplitudes without any environmental acoustic information, such as sound speed profile or bottom properties. The method needs in principle only data covering a short range span and is thus applicable to a range-dependent environment to estimate the...
We studied instabilities in two-mode He-Ne laser generation during half an hour after laser switching-on. We used Wollaston prism, polarizer, collecting lens and microscope in our observations. The pattern observed was a mix of two interference patterns created by the two laser modes. Instability was shown up as alternating appearance of two contrary patterns. The paper considers pulse propagation in a transverse inhomogeneous waveguide supporting a quasi-TEM wave. The calculation is based on presenting the sought fields in terms of mode expansion with mode amplitudes being functions of time and longitudinal coordinate (Mode Basis Method).
